What to Look for in Best Dark Green Vase Glass
Evaluate Glass Thickness
Look for thickened glass construction to ensure your vase remains stable when holding heavy, water-filled floral arrangements.
Check Color Saturation
Choose deep emerald tones if you want the glass to mask murky water and provide a rich, moody backdrop for stems.
Measure Proportional Scale
Consider the vase height and width to ensure the piece complements your table size without overwhelming your centerpiece display.
Inspect Mouth Finish
A polished or gold-rimmed mouth adds a sophisticated touch, making the vase look intentional even when empty.
Assess Versatile Shapes
Select a bottleneck or cylindrical silhouette to provide better structural support for both single-stem minimalism and full bouquets.

Frequently Asked Questions
Does dark green glass hide dirty water?
Yes, the deep pigment of dark green glass is excellent at obscuring water discoloration. This makes it a low-maintenance choice for busy households.
How do I clean a narrow-neck green vase?
Use a mixture of warm water and mild soap with a long-handled bottle brush. For stubborn residue, add a small handful of uncooked rice to act as a gentle abrasive.
Are these vases safe for fresh flowers?
All high-quality glass vases are non-porous and safe for fresh stems. Ensure you rinse the vase thoroughly if you use floral preservative chemicals.
Does direct sunlight fade green glass?
High-quality colored glass is typically dyed during the manufacturing process, meaning it will not fade in sunlight. It is a durable material for sunny windowsills.
Can I use these for dried botanicals?
Dark green glass creates a stunning contrast with dried pampas grass or eucalyptus. The heavy base of these models prevents tipping with lightweight dried arrangements.
Is gold-trimmed glass dishwasher safe?
Most gold-rimmed glass vases require hand washing to prevent the metallic finish from wearing off. Check individual care labels to preserve the decorative trim.
